南京拓微集成电路有限公司TP40561南京拓微集成电路有限公司NanJingTopPowerASICCorp.数据手册DATASHEETTP4056(1A线性锂离子电池充电器)2应用·移动电话、PDA·MP3、MP4播放器·数码相机·电子词典·GPS·便携式设备、各种充电器描述TP4056是一款完整的单节锂离子电池采用恒定电流/恒定电压线性充电器。其底部带有散热片的SOP8/MSOP8封装与较少的外部元件数目使得TP4056成为便携式应用的理想选择。TP4056可以适合USB电源和适配器电源工作。由于采用了内部PMOSFET架构,加上防倒充电路,所以不需要外部隔离二极管。热反馈可对充电电流进行自动调节,以便在大功率操作或高环境温度条件下对芯片温度加以限制。充电电压固定于4.2V,而充电电流可通过一个电阻器进行外部设置。当充电电流在达到最终浮充电压之后降至设定值1/10时,TP4056将自动终止充电循环。当输入电压(交流适配器或USB电源)被拿掉时,TP4056自动进入一个低电流状态,将电池漏电流降至2uA以下。TP4056在有电源时也可置于停机模式,以而将供电电流降至55uA。TP4056的其他特点包括电池温度检测、欠压闭锁、自动再充电和两个用于指示充电、结束的LED状态引脚。特点·高达1000mA的可编程充电电流·无需MOSFET、检测电阻器或隔离二极管·用于单节锂离子电池、采用SOP封装的完整线性充电器·恒定电流/恒定电压操作,并具有可在无过热危险的情况下实现充电速率最大化的热调节功能·精度达到±1%的4.2V预设充电电压·用于电池电量检测的充电电流监控器输出·自动再充电·充电状态双输出、无电池和故障状态显示·C/10充电终止·待机模式下的供电电流为55uA·2.9V涓流充电器件版本·软启动限制了浪涌电流·电池温度监测功能·采用8引脚SOP-PP/MSP-PP封装。完整的充电循环(1000mAh电池)绝对最大额定值·输入电源电压(VCC):-0.3V~8V·PROG:-0.3V~VCC+0.3V·BAT:-0.3V~7V·:-0.3V~10V·:-0.3V~10V·TEMP:-0.3V~10V·CE:-0.3V~10V·BAT短路持续时间:连续·BAT引脚电流:1200mA·PROG引脚电流:1200uA·最大结温:145℃·工作环境温度范围:-40℃~85℃·贮存温度范围:-65℃~125℃·引脚温度(焊接时间10秒):260℃南京拓微集成电路有限公司TP40563典型应用封装/订购信息订单型号TP4056-42-SOP8-PP器件标记TP4056实物图片8引脚SOP封装(底部带有散热片)订单型号TP4056-42-MSOP8-PP器件标记TP4056实物图片8引脚MSOP封装(底部带有散热片)南京拓微集成电路有限公司TP40564电特性凡表注●表示该指标适合整个工作温度范围,否则仅指TA=25℃,VCC=5V,除非特别注明。符号参数条件最小值典型值最大值单位VCC输入电源电压●4.058.0VICC输入电源电流充电模式,RPROG=1.2K待机模式(充电终止)停机模式(RPROG未连接,VCCVBAT,或VCCVUV)●●●150555555500100100100μAμAμAVFLOAL稳定输出(浮充)电压0℃≤TA≤85℃,4.1584.24.242VIBATBAT引脚电流:(电流模式测试条件是VBAT=4.0V)RPROG=2.4K,电流模式RPROG=1.2K,电流模式待机模式,VBAT=4.2V停机模式(RPROG未连接)睡眠模式,VCC=0V●●●45095005001000-2.5±1-15501050-6±2-2mAmAμAμAμAITRIKL涓流充电电流VBATVTRIKL,RPROG=1.2K●120130140mAVTRIKL涓流充电门限电压RPROG=1.2K,VBAT上升2.82.93.0VVTRHYS涓流充电迟滞电压RPROG=1.2K6080100mVVUVVCC欠压闭锁门限从VCC低至高●3.53.73.9VVUVHYSVCC欠压闭锁迟滞●150200300mVVASDVCC-VBAT闭锁门限电压VCC从低到高VCC从高到低6051003014050mVmVITERMC/10终止电流门限RPROG=2.4KRPROG=1.2K●●601207013080140mAmAVPROGPROG引脚电压RPROG=1.2K,电流模式●0.91.01.1VCHRGV引脚输出低电压CHRGI=5mA0.30.6VSTDBYV引脚输出低电平STDBYI=5mA0.30.6VVTEMP-HTEMP引脚高端翻转电压8082%VccVTEMP-LTEMP引脚低端翻转电压4345%VccΔVRECHRG再充电电池门限电压VFLOAT-VRECHRG100150200mVTLIM限定温度模式中的结温145℃RON功率FET“导通”电阻(在VCC与BAT之间)650mΩtss软启动时间IBAT=0至IBAT=1200V/RPROG20μstRECHARGE再充电比较器滤波时间VBAT高至低0.81.84mstTERM终止比较器滤波时间IBAT降至ICHG/10以下0.81.84msIPROGPROG引脚上拉电流2.0μA南京拓微集成电路有限公司TP40565典型性能特征恒定电流模式下PROG引脚PROG引脚电压与温度的充电电流与PROG引脚电电压与电源电压的关系曲线关系曲线压的关系曲线稳定输出(浮充)电压与充稳定输出(浮充)电压与温稳定输出(浮充)电压与电电电流的关系曲线度的关系曲线压的关系曲线涓流充电门限与温度的关系充电电流与电池电压的关系充电电流与电源电压的关系曲线曲线曲线充电电流与环境温度的关再充电电压门限与温度的关功率FET“导通”电阻与温系曲线系曲线度的关系曲线南京拓微集成电路有限公司TP40566引脚功能TEMP(引脚1):电池温度检测输入端。将TEMP管脚接到电池的NTC传感器的输出端。如果TEMP管脚的电压小于输入电压的45%或者大于输入电压的80%,意味着电池温度过低或过高,则充电被暂停。如果TEMP直接接GND,电池温度检测功能取消,其他充电功能正常。PROG(引脚2):恒流充电电流设置和充电电流监测端。从PROG管脚连接一个外部电阻到地端可以对充电电流进行编程。在预充电阶段,此管脚的电压被调制在0.1V;在恒流充电阶段,此管脚的电压被固定在1V。在充电状态的所有模式,测量该管脚的电压都可以根据下面的公式来估算充电电流:1200PROGBATPROGVIR=×GND(引脚3):电源地。Vcc(引脚4):输入电压正输入端。此管脚的电压为内部电路的工作电源。当Vcc与BAT管脚的电压差小于30mV时,TP4056将进入低功耗的停机模式,此时BAT管脚的电流小于2uA。BAT(引脚5):电池连接端。将电池的正端连接到此管脚。在芯片被禁止工作或者睡眠模式,BAT管脚的漏电流小于2uA。BAT管脚向电池提供充电电流和4.2V的限制电压。(引脚6):电池充电完成指示端。当电池充电完成时被内部开关拉到低电平,表示充电完成。除此之外,管脚将处于高阻态。(引脚7)漏极开路输出的充电状态指示端。当充电器向电池充电时,管脚被内部开关拉到低电平,表示充电正在进行;否则管脚处于高阻态。CE(引脚8)芯片始能输入端。高输入电平将使TP4056处于正常工作状态;低输入电平使TP4056处于被禁止充电状态。CE管脚可以被TTL电平或者CMOS电平驱动。南京拓微集成电路有限公司TP40567方框图工作原理TP4056是专门为一节锂离子或锂聚合物电池而设计的线性充电器电路,利用芯片内部的功率晶体管对电池进行恒流和恒压充电。充电电流可以用外部电阻编程设定,最大持续充电电流可达1A,不需要另加阻流二极管和电流检测电阻。TP4056包含两个漏极开路输出的状态指示输出端,充电状态指示端和电池故障状态指示输出端。芯片内部的功率管理电路在芯片的结温超过145℃时自动降低充电电流,这个功能可以使用户最大限度的利用芯片的功率处理能力,不用担心芯片过热而损坏芯片或者外部元器件。这样,用户在设计充电电流时,可以不用考虑最坏情况,而只是根据典型情况进行设计就可以了,因为在最坏情况下,TP4056会自动减小充电电流。当输入电压大于电源低电压检测阈值和芯片使能输入端接高电平时,TP4056开始对电池充电,管脚输出低电平,表示充电正在进行。如果电池电压低于3V,充电器用小电流对电池进行预充电。当电池电压超过3V时,充电器采用恒流模式对电池充电,充电电流由PROG管脚和GND之间的电阻RPROG确定。当电池电压接近4.2V电压时,充电电流逐渐减小,TP4056进入恒压充电模式。当充电电流减小到充电结束阈值时,充电周期结束,端输出高阻态,端输出低电位。充电结束阈值是恒流充电电流的10%。当电池电压降到再充电阈值以下时,自动开始新的充电周期。芯片内部的高精度的电压基准源,误差放大器和电阻分压网络确保电池端调制电压的精度在1%以内,满足了锂离子电池和锂聚合物电池的要求。当输入电压掉电或者输入电压低于电池电压时,充电器进入低功耗的睡眠模式,电池端消耗的电流小于3uA,从而增加了待机时间。如果将使能输入端CE接低电平,充电器停止充电.充电电流的设定充电电流是采用一个连接在PROG引脚与地之南京拓微集成电路有限公司TP40568间的电阻器来设定的。设定电阻器和充电电流采用下列公式来计算:根据需要的充电电流来确定电阻器阻值,1200PROGBATRI=(误差±10%)客户应用中,可根据需求选取合适大小的RPROGRPROG与充电电流的关系确定可参考下表:RPROG(k)IBAT(mA)305020701013052504300340025801.666901.57801.339001.21000充电终止当充电电流在达到最终浮充电压之后降至设定值的1/10时,充电循环被终止。该条件是通过采用一个内部滤波比较器对PROG引脚进行监控来检测的。当PROG引脚电压降至100mV以下的时间超过TERMt(一般为1.8ms)时,充电被终止。充电电流被锁断,TP4056进入待机模式,此时输入电源电流降至55μA。(注:C/10终止在涓流充电和热限制模式中失效)。充电时,BAT引脚上的瞬变负载会使PROG引脚电压在DC充电电流降至设定值的1/10之间短暂地降至100mV以下。终止比较器上的1.8ms滤波时间(TERMt)确保这种性质的瞬变负载不会导致充电循环过早终止。一旦平均充电电流降至设定值的1/10以下,TP4056即终止充电循环并停止通过BAT引脚提供任何电流。在这种状态下,BAT引脚上的所有负载都必须由电池来供电。在待机模式中,TP4056对BAT引脚电压进行连续监控。如果该引脚电压降到4.05V的再充电电门限(RECHRGV)以下,则另一个充电循环开始并再次向电池供应电流。图1示出了一个典型充电循环的状态图。充电状态指示器TP4056有两个漏极开路状态指示输出端,和。当充电器处于充电状态时,被拉到低电平,在其它状态,处于高阻态。当电池的温度处于正常温度范围之外,和管脚都输出高阻态。当TEMP端典型接法使用时,当电池没有接到充电器时,表示故障状态:红灯和绿灯都不亮在TEMP端接GND时,电池温度检测不起作用,当电池没有接到充电器时,输出脉冲信号表示没有安装电池。当电池连接端BAT管脚的外接电容为10uF时闪烁频率约1-4秒当不用状态指示功能时,将不用的状态指示输出端接到地。充电状态红灯绿灯正在充电状态亮灭电池充满状态灭亮欠压,电池温度过高,过低等故障状态,或无电池接入(TEMP使用)灭灭BAT端接10u电容,无电池(TEMP=GND)绿灯亮,红灯闪烁T=1-4S热限制如果芯片温度升至约140℃的预设值以上,则一个内部热反馈环路将减小设定的充电电流,直到150℃以上减小电流至0。该功能可防止TP4056过热,并允许用户提高给定电路板功率处理能力的上限而没有损坏